Hello all

Heading through the tunnel in a few weeks and would like to stop somewhere with facilities on the the french side within about an hour of Calais.

Will have kids and dog with us so prepared to pay for a site, arrival time will be late evening if that makes a difference.

Not done this before so any suggestions welcome.

After this stop we are heading south the the Alps (Ancelle) so looking to not travel in the direction of Paris.

Many thanks :)

A nice little site we always stop on about ten minutes from terminal
Camping Maples
Camping Les Erables
23 Rue du Château d'Eau, 62179 Escalles, France

to be honest I would be happy to spend a week there !

We stayed at Le Bien Assise for a couple of days last week on our way home, we had only seen 3 brits in four weeks of touring, arrived there and it was full of them, had a meal in the restaurant and nipped across to Cité de Europe one night, all good but I thing the toilet blocks could do with an upgrade

Stayed at Noire Mottes in Sangatte last night, lovely little site and only 20 mins from tunnel.
